Conclusion
Shimano AERO XR C5000X clearly outshines Daiwa 20 Legalis LT 2000X, offering significantly better performance in maximum drag (11kg / 24,25lbs) and line retrieve per crank (80 centimeter / 31.5 inch). While Daiwa 20 Legalis LT 2000X may be a budget-friendly option. For most anglers, Shimano AERO XR C5000X is the kind of reel you can trust when performance matters.
